2021 Collaborative R&D

CIRIAS - Critical Infrastructure Resilience Integrated Aviation System

1 Mar 2021 to 31 Dec 2022

Awarded
£47,221
Total cost £94,442

CIRIAS - Critical Infrastructure Resilience Integrated Aviation System -- is a programme to develop an integrated end-to-end 'system of systems' to enable unmanned drones to fly long range missions Beyond Visual Line of Sight (BVLOS), with the aim of sustaining critical UK infrastructure. 2015 Knowledge Transfer Partnership

Leeds Beckett University and Amey OW Limited

1 Mar 2015 to 30 Nov 2018

Awarded
Unknown

To develop, implement and embed a structured Behavioural Safety Strategy with the aim of reducing safety incidents across the rail business and its supply chain.
